Senior Manager of Manufacturing Engineering
Who are we?
XNRGY Climate Systems is a North American leader in sustainable design and advanced manufacturing of custom air treatment systems focused on research and energy development contributing to the reduction of carbon footprint. XNRGY is seeking a qualified Senior Manager of Manufacturing Engineering to join its team located in St-Hubert.
As Senior Manager of Manufacturing Engineering at the StHubert plant, you will own the entire manufacturing system — people, processes, machines, and digital infrastructure — across all value streams from raw material to finished product . Leading with a safety-first mindset , you will drive volume growth, production efficiency, and predictable operations , while executing highly technical process improvements in areas like spot welding, bending, cutting, spray painting, automated fastening, and assembly. You’ll deploy and integrate MES/ERP, connected tools, and automation systems as the backbone of operations, providing finance and production data, enabling root-cause problem solving, and ensuring inventory accuracy. Leveraging automotive manufacturing principles adapted to HVAC production, you will create scalable, high-performing, and precise manufacturing operations .

An overview of your responsibilities:
Safety & Operational Excellence
- Drive a safety-first culture across all value streams, proactively reducing risk and improving ergonomics.
- Support and scale volume growth by improving throughput, quality, and efficiency.
- Lead lean-driven continuous improvement initiatives (e.g., Kaizen, SMED) to optimize value streams.
Value Stream & Process Leadership
- Map, own, and continuously improve end-to-end value streams, ensuring smooth material and information flow.
- Apply and adapt automotive manufacturing principles (lean, standard work, flow) to HVAC production.
- Design jigs, fixtures, and production methods to reduce cycle time, work content, and improve ergonomics.
- Lead process improvements for critical technical operations (spot welding, bending, spray painting, automated screws, etc.).
- Work with Engineering on Design for Manufacturing (DFM) to drive manufacturability, quality, and cost optimization.
- Monitor and improve process reliability metrics : first-pass yield (FPY), scrap reduction, and COGS impact.
Digital Systems & Automation – The Backbone
- Lead MES/ERP deployment and configuration that provides real-time production visibility, financial reporting, problem-solving data, and inventory accuracy.
- Integrate connected tools, automated test machines, and production analytics to drive continuous improvement.
- Oversee automation projects (PLC, HMI, controller integration) to improve flow, reliability, and accuracy.
- Align digital initiatives with Operations, Supply Chain, Engineering, and Quality to maximize business impact.
Machine & Equipment Optimization
- Track and improve machine utilization and OEE across fabrication, assembly, and finishing lines.
- Implement technical process improvements to key machines (welding, bending, cutting, painting, fastening) to raise uptime, quality, and throughput.
Leadership & Team Development
- Build and mentor a high-performing engineering team: process engineers, methods agents, tooling designers, etc.
- Collaborate cross-functionally to prioritize projects, deliver value-stream improvements, and ensure execution.
Standard Work & Documentation
- Develop and maintain method drawings, standard operating procedures (SOPs), and work instructions to enforce repeatable, high-quality production.
- Standardize technical process documentation across value streams to support training and continuous improvement.
Candidate Profile:
- Bachelor’s or Master’s in Mechanical, Industrial, or Manufacturing Engineering (or equivalent).
- 10+ years in manufacturing engineering, ideally from Tier 1 automotive suppliers, OEMs, or other high-volume/complex production environments.
- Deep experience in lean manufacturing, value stream mapping, and continuous improvement.
- Hands-on experience designing jigs, fixtures, and production methods.
- Strong technical familiarity with spot welding, bending machines, cutting, spray painting, and automated fastening equipment.
- Proven track record deploying MES/ERP systems and integrating connected tools/automation.
- Leadership experience running automation projects (PLCs, HMI, integrators).
- Proven safety leadership, with measurable impacts on process and workplace safety.
- Skilled in creating method drawings, SOPs, and work instructions.
- Familiarity with automotive-quality standards (e.g., IATF 16949) or equivalent.
- Strategic and execution-oriented, with excellent communication and project-management skills.

About XNRGY Climate Systems
Shaping the Future of Sustainable Climate Control At XNRGY Climate Systems, we are on a mission to revolutionize climate control with a focus on sustainability and innovation. We design, engineer, and manufacture cutting-edge HVAC solutions that enable businesses to reduce their carbon footprint and energy consumption. Our custom systems are built for a variety of markets, including: Modular and Large-Scale Data Centers, Healthcare Facilities, Battery Plants, Clean Rooms, and Life Sciences Facilities.
XNRGY’s Legacy of Innovation: For more than four decades, XNRGY’s leadership team has been at the forefront of heating, ventilation and air conditioning engineering and manufacturing. Their forward-thinking approach has helped countless engineering and construction teams solve complex challenges and achieve optimal climate control.
